Abstract

The present invention relates to a kind of community-based intelligent noise detection systems, it is related to the technical field of noise measuring, it solves in community, often there are groups of people that can generate noise, seriously affect the daily life system of other owners, and the staff of community, it can not be found in first time, and the problem of owner for issuing noise is prompted comprising main control module, sound detection module, time detection module;Be preset on main control module sound datum signal corresponding with highest sound, time reference signal corresponding with maximum duration, owner corresponding with the installation site of sound detection module cell-phone number;When sound detection signals are greater than sound datum signal, time detection module exports time signal;When time signal is greater than time reference signal, main control module obtains the position where corresponding sound detection module, and sends in short message to corresponding cell-phone number, to realize prompt.The present invention has the effect of real-time detection and carries out real-time informing resident and property.

Specific embodiment
Below in conjunction with attached drawing 1-5, invention is further described in detail.
It is a kind of community-based intelligent noise detection system disclosed by the invention, including main control module shown in referring to Fig.1 1, hand held module 13.In the present embodiment, main control module 1 be mainframe computer, hand held module 13 be smart phone, tablet computer, Smartwatch.And main control module 1 connect with hand held module 13 and carries out data interaction by network.
Sound detection module 2 is connect with main control module 1, sound detection module 2 be installed on above the doorframe of community owner with Detection sound simultaneously exports sound detection signals, and sound detection module 2 passes through wall and living environment interior on the door is detected.
Time detection module 3 is connect with main control module 1, and time detection module 3 is for exporting time signal.Number statistics Module 4 is connect with main control module 1, and number statistical module 4 is used to count the number that corresponding position sends short message.
Memory module 5 is connect with main control module 1, and memory module 5 is used to store the record of short message transmission.And memory module 5 Including local storage unit 6, cloud storage unit 7.Local storage unit 6 is set in sound detection module 2 short for storing Believe the record sent and synchronize and is installed on above doorframe;And cloud storage unit 7 is connect with main control module 1 and is used to store short message The record of transmission is simultaneously uploaded to cloud.
Mark module 8 connect with main control module 1 and for being highlighted, and highlighted mode uses different colours Display mode.Log-in module 9 connect with main control module 1 and for login system, and log-in module 9 includes account unit 10, password unit 11, sliding unit 12.Account unit 10 inputs account information for user, and password unit 11 inputs close for user Sliding block is slid into vacancy for user by code information, sliding unit 12.
Locating module 14 is connect with main control module 1, and locating module 14 is set in sound detection module 2 and determines for exporting Position signal.Cancellation module 19 is connect with main control module 1, and cancellation module 19 be used for sound detection module 2 and time module into Row, which resets, to reset.Fingerprint identification module 20 is connect with main control module 1, and fingerprint identification module 20 carries out finger print information progress for user Input.
Hand held module 13 and main control module 1 carry out information exchange, and hand held module 13 is connect with path navigation module 15, path Navigation module 15 for receive positioning signal and with shown in hand held module 13.Diameter navigation module includes territory element 16, target Unit 17, close to unit 18.Community is divided into several regions and output area signal by territory element 16, object element 17 with Territory element 16 connects and exports echo signal, connect close to unit 18 with object element 17 and exports approach signal.
Referring to shown in Fig. 2, sound detection module 2 is for detecting the sound in room and exporting sound detection signals, and master Sound datum signal corresponding with highest sound is preset in control module 1.When sound detection signals are greater than sound datum signal When, time detection module 3 exports time signal;When sound detection signals are not more than sound datum signal, time detection module 3 Do not export time signal.And time detection module 3 is that duration exports time signal, time signal is along timing signal.
Time detection module 3 is preset with the time corresponding with maximum duration for exporting time signal in main control module 1 Reference signal.The cell-phone number of owner corresponding with the installation site of sound detection module 2 is preset on main control module 1.
When time signal is greater than time reference signal, main control module 1 obtains the position where corresponding sound detection module 2 It sets, and sends in short message to corresponding cell-phone number, to realize prompt;When time signal is not more than time reference signal, master control mould Block 1 does not obtain the position where corresponding sound detection module 2, while time detection module 3 is reset, without prompt.
When sending short message, number statistical module 4 is used to count the number that corresponding position sends short message, and by short message Record storage is sent in local storage unit 6, while short message is sent into record and is uploaded to cloud storage unit 7.
The statistics number of 1 times of acquisition statistical module 4 of main control module, is preset with database in main control module 1, in database It is provided with the display mode of different colours corresponding with corresponding number.Representation module obtains display mode from database and is used in combination In display.
Referring to shown in Fig. 3, account unit 10 inputs account information for user, and is preset in main control module 1 and logs in benchmark Information, logging in reference signal includes account reference information.Password unit 11 inputs encrypted message for user, and in main control module 1 It is preset with and logs in reference information, logging in reference signal includes password reference information.
When account information is consistent with account reference information, and when encrypted message is consistent with password reference information, sliding is single Member 12 activates;It is sliding when account information and account reference information are inconsistent or when encrypted message is inconsistent with password reference information Moving cell 12 does not activate.
Sliding unit 12 fills up vacancy for user's sliding slider, and the position of vacancy occurs at random, and the position of vacancy in Refreshed in unit time, in the present embodiment, vacant locations in 20S in being refreshed.
When sliding block slides into vacancy, into system;When sliding block does not slide into vacancy, do not enter system.
Referring to shown in Fig. 4, when time signal is greater than time reference signal, locating module 14 exports positioning signal;At that time Between signal be not more than time reference signal when, locating module 14 does not export positioning signal.Only determine when territory element 16 receives When the signal of position, 16 output area signal of territory element, and echo signal is exported when object element 17 receives regional signal, when Approach signal is exported when receiving echo signal close to unit 18.
Territory element 16 receives positioning signal and output area signal is to hand held module 13, and user carries hand held module 13 and takes When in band to corresponding region, object element 17 activates and exports echo signal;User carries hand held module 13 and carries not to corresponding When in region, object element 17, which does not activate, does not export echo signal.
When user is carried in hand held module 13 to corresponding target, is activated close to unit 18 and export approach signal;User is not When carrying in hand held module 13 to corresponding target, is not activated close to unit 18 and do not export approach signal.
Community is divided into several regions and sends different regional signals to different regions by territory element 16, and mesh Mark unit 17 then by corresponding region by as unit of distinguish, object element 17 distinguishes in this building according to floor, And which owner be specifically judged as.
User carries hand held module 13 and finds the sound detection module 2 for issuing positioning signal in corresponding floor, holds mould Block 13 receives approach signal to realize vibration, and vibration frequency with it is close at a distance from it is proportional, and be preset in hand held module 13 For cooperating the electronic map of display, in such a way that hand held module 13 is checked and is vibrated, to improve searching efficiency.
Referring to Figure 5, fingerprint identification module 20 inputs finger print information for user, is preset with fingerprint base in main control module 1 Calibration signal.When finger print information is consistent with fingerprint reference information, the activation of cancellation module 19 is reset with realizing to reset;Work as finger print information When inconsistent with fingerprint reference information, cancellation module 19 is not activated and is reset without resetting.
Cancellation module 19 is used to carry out reset clearing to sound detection module 2 and time module, so that property be made to solve After complete problem, sound detection module 2 and time module are resetted.
